What is the Toolbox Safety Talks Chipper Machines?
The Toolbox Safety Talk for chipper machines serves as a crucial template designed to enhance workplace safety. This document includes vital information about potential hazards, necessary safety practices, and inspection procedures specific to chipper machines. By educating workers on these aspects, the template fosters a safer work environment for those operating such equipment.

What is the purpose of the Toolbox Safety Talks Chipper Machines?
The Toolbox Safety Talks Chipper Machines serves to educate workers on the safe operation of chipper machines by highlighting hazards and necessary safety practices as well as providing a checklist for pre-operation inspection.
